**Job Title: Finance and Payroll Assistant**
**Salary**: Up to £29,000 per annum
**Location**: Newcastle

Our client, and inspiring and people-first organisation, is looking for a Finance and Payroll Assistant on a permanent basis.

**Key Responsibilities**: As a Payroll Assistant,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the accurate and timely processing of payroll while providing broader support in financial activities. Key responsibilities include:

- Efficiently manage end-to-end payroll processes, ensuring accuracy and compliance with relevant regulations.
- Handle payroll queries and discrepancies promptly and professionally.
- Stay updated on payroll legislation and implement changes accordingly.
- Assist in credit control activities, maintaining healthy customer relationships and minimizing outstanding debts.
- Contribute to the purchase ledger function by processing invoices, reconciling accounts, and resolving discrepancies.
- Collaborate with the finance team on month-end and year-end closing processes.

**Qualifications and Experience**: To be successful in this role, you should have the following qualifications and experience:

- Previous experience in an accounts and payroll position.
- Solid understanding of payroll systems and processes.
- Knowledge of pension administration.
- Strong numerical and analytical skills.
- Excellent attention to detail and organizational abilities.
- Effective communication skills to interact with team members and external stakeholders.
